Photographer's Note:  The color images are from the Mamiya 645 AF with the 80mm lens on Fuji 400H film.  The first B&W image is from my Zeiss Ikon Nettar 6x9 camera (made about 1950) on Kodak Tmax 400.  The Second B&W is from my Nikon FM with 50mm f1.8 lens on Ilford SFX 200.  The Ilford film is near infrared.  I used a R72 filter to enhance the effect.  The scans were done on a Epson V500 I borrowed from a friend.
